Key Responsibilities

  • •Build and own financial models and forecasting infrastructure that support planning and decision-making as the company scales.
  • •Drive investment and growth decisions using analyses grounded in unit economics and cohort trends.
  • •Automate manual reporting with AI and modern tooling to produce self-serve dashboards and systems.
  • •Partner cross-functionally on strategic planning and resource allocation, translating complex data into leadership-ready narratives.
  • •Improve forecast accuracy and drive margin and efficiency gains by identifying performance drivers and implementing insights into business economics.

Pay and Benefits

Salary: USD 120,000 - 140,000 annually
Perks:Health InsuranceRemote WorkPaid Leave

Key Requirements

  • •2–4 years of experience in FP&A, investment banking, corporate finance, or similar roles; high-growth startup experience is a plus.
  • •AI-forward experience using AI to automate workflows, accelerate analysis, or build tools.
  • •Strong financial modeling skills to improve forecast accuracy, streamline reporting, and support scenario planning.
  • •Proficiency with Excel/Google Sheets, QuickBooks (or similar ERP), and AI tooling like Claude Code; familiarity with SQL or Sigma is a plus.
  • •Strong cross-functional partnership skills and clear written/verbal communication for non-finance stakeholders.

Company Brief

Owner.com
Provides a direct-to-consumer online ordering, delivery, and operations platform for independent restaurants, helping them increase revenue, reduce third-party fees, and manage orders, marketing, and customer relationships.
